Falguni started her business in 2012 after resigning from her job as a top Managing Director of Kotak Mahindra Investment Bank, where she worked for 18 years. “The emptiness syndrome came in after my kids went to college, and I was itching to do more. But I thought about leaving Kotak almost three years before I implemented it.

 However, all my learnings as a professional came in to help me build the right company. So, whatever the path, it has its advantages and disadvantages, and it all falls into place. I do believe that it’s fate. And it’ll happen when it has to happen.” At age 49, Falguni launched her dream to provide an online platform that could aid easy access to cosmetics and wellness products from anywhere within India, a gap that needed to be bridged.

So, our message relayed very well with them, and that’s how Nykaa became a much bigger brand as we initially got a lot of trust and brand love since we fit in well with their life philosophy.” Today, Fulgani has curated more than 4500 brands online and multiple thousands of products, with 100 stores across India. There are also several arms of Nykaa, including ‘Nykaa Luxe and Nykaa on Trend. Luxe focuses on Indian and international beauty brands along with Nykaa Beauty, the in-house beauty products collection, while On Trend is a collection of high demand market products. She has also launched privately labelled products in the bath and body care category, with major warehouses in Mumbai, New Delhi and Bangalore. Since Nykaa entered the beauty scene, shopping for beauty products has been modified in the country, with diverse innovations Nykaa keeps bringing up. To mention but a few, Nykaa has garnered lots of awards and recognition, such as the ‘Woman Ahead’ award at the 2017 Economic Times Startup Awards. Falguni was named Businesswoman of the Year at the Economic Times Awards for Corporate Excellence 2019 in recognition of her contributions to the Indian beauty industry in just the last year. She was also crowned Businessperson of the Year 2019 by Vogue India and named one of Asia’s Power Businesswomen 2019 by Forbes Asia. In 2021, Nayar won the EY Entrepreneur of the Year 2021 award as the Founder and chief executive officer (CEO) of the speciality beauty and personal care platform.
